Last week, the lab road tripped out to Tucson, Arizona for the 2018 meeting of the American Ornithological Society.

As part of being recognized as the 2018 recipient of the Ned K. Johnson Young Investigator Award, Scott gave a plenary talk titled, "A bird’s eye view of the origin and maintenance of biodiversity.” This award “recognizes work by an ornithologist early in his or her career who shows distinct promise for future leadership in the profession.”
